Default Date returns always returns: 00 January 1900

In xl2003 menus:
Tools|Options|Transition tab
Uncheck all those Lotus 123 options--especially "transition formula entry"

With that option checked, excel interprets your entry using Lotus 123 rules and
sees 11/9/2008 as =11/9/2008 (or 11 divided by 9 divided by 2008).

This is a small number that represents a time on that January 0, 1900 date.
